Tour Overview

Explore the ruins of the ancient mud-brick fortress of Shali, the Temple of the Oracle consulted by Alexander the Great, and Cleopatra's Bath natural spring pool on a guided town tour.

Itinerary

Time 9:00 AM

Shali Old Town

expand_more

Walk through the fascinating ruins of the medieval mud-brick fortress town of Shali, destroyed by three days of rain in 1926.

Time 10:00 AM

Temple of the Oracle (Amun)

expand_more

Visit the temple where Alexander the Great was proclaimed son of Amun in 331 BC. Your guide explains the oracle's ancient significance.

Time 11:00 AM

Cleopatra's Bath

expand_more

Swim in the cool, crystal-clear natural spring pool known as Ain Guba, famous since antiquity and still a favourite local bathing spot.

Time 12:00 PM

Mountain of the Dead

expand_more

Climb the hill honeycomed with ancient Siwan rock-cut tombs for a panoramic view over the palm-lined oasis.

Good to Know

payments Currency expand_more

The official currency of Egypt is the Egyptian Pound (EGP). US dollars and euros are widely accepted at major tourist sites and tour operators. We recommend carrying some local cash for markets, tips, and smaller purchases.

electrical_services Plugs & Adapters expand_more

Egypt uses Type C and Type F sockets (European round-pin) at 220 V / 50 Hz. Travellers from the US, UK, or Australia will need a plug adapter.

vaccines Vaccines expand_more

No mandatory vaccinations are required for Egypt. The CDC recommends routine vaccines plus Hepatitis A and Typhoid. Consult a travel health clinic at least 4–6 weeks before departure.

article Visa expand_more

Most nationalities can obtain an e-Visa online at visa2egypt.gov.eg before travel, or a visa on arrival at major Egyptian airports.
